The Decline and Fall of the Soviet Empire: Forty Years that Shook the World, from Stalin to Yeltsin

The Decline and Fall of the Soviet Empire: Forty Years that Shook the World, from Stalin to Yeltsin
Fred Coleman
HISTORY •  1997 •  PAPER  • 480 PAGES

Having spent three years in Russia as a correspondent for the Associate Press, Coleman provides an insightful account of post-Stalin Russia. Coleman's main argument is that the disintegration of communism was inevitable with the death of Stalin. He also argues that the US overestimated Soviet power and Western influences could have facilitated the fall of the Soviet Union, prior to 1990.  (RUS97, $19.95)
